ARBC 151 - Advanced Arabic I

Institution:
Montclair State University
Subject:
Description:
College: COLLEGE OF HUMANITIES AND SOCIAL SCIENCE Department: LINGUISTICS Credits: 3.00 Advanced Arabic I. Prerequisites: ARBC 132. This course is designed for students who have completed Intermediate Arabic I and II at Montclair State University or students who have been placed at this level through an MSU official placement test. The course incorporates substantially more vocabulary than the previous two intermediate levels. Through the study of representative authentic works that highlight different aspects of the Arab culture, the accompanying tasks and activities emphasize reading and writing. Activities aimed at improving speaking and listening skills are incorporated as well. Laboratory work available. Cross listed with Modern Languages and Literatures, ARAB 151. 3 hours lecture.
